一个良好的用户登录注册机制对于保障WAP商城的安全性和用户体验至关重要。以下是一些建议,可以帮助你实现更加安全的用户登录注册。
1. 用户信息加密与保护
确保所有传输的数据都经过加密处理,尤其是密码等敏感信息。使用SSL/TLS协议来保护数据在网络上传输时的安全性,防止中间人攻击。在存储用户密码时,应该采用哈希算法(如bcrypt、scrypt或PBKDF2)进行加密,并且添加盐值以增加破解难度。
2. 验证码验证
验证码可以有效阻止自动化程序对网站发起恶意攻击。在用户注册和登录页面中加入图形验证码或者滑动验证码,要求用户通过验证后才能提交表单。这不仅提高了系统的安全性,也能够减少垃圾账户的数量。
3. 多因素身份验证
启用多因素身份验证(MFA),例如短信验证码、电子邮件确认链接或第三方认证应用(如Google Authenticator)。这样即使用户的密码被泄露,攻击者也无法轻易访问其账户。
4. 强制性的密码强度规则
为了提高用户密码的安全性,你需要设置一些强制性的密码强度规则,比如最小长度为8个字符,包含大小写字母、数字以及特殊符号。同时提醒用户不要使用容易猜到的信息作为密码,如生日、电话号码等。
5. 登录失败次数限制
当检测到连续多次错误的登录尝试时,应该暂时锁定该用户的账号一段时间(如5分钟),并且向用户发送通知邮件告知他们发生了什么情况。这种做法可以有效地防止暴力破解攻击。
6. 安全的日志记录与监控
记录所有的登录活动,包括成功和失败的尝试,并定期检查这些日志文件是否存在异常行为。如果发现可疑的操作,应及时采取措施,如警告用户、更改密码或者禁用相关账户。
7. 自动登出功能
为用户提供自动登出选项,尤其是在长时间不活跃的情况下。这可以防止未经授权的人利用未关闭浏览器窗口进入用户账户。
8. 更新与维护
持续关注最新的安全漏洞和技术发展,及时更新你的WAP商城建站系统的版本。修复已知的问题并加强防护措施,确保整个平台始终保持在一个较高的安全水平上。
文章推荐更多>
- 1电脑快捷键使用大全 常用快捷键汇总
- 2oracle数据库监听配置文件客户端怎么用
- 3夸克怎么转存115 115资源转存方法分享
- 4电脑开机之后黑屏只有鼠标 开机黑屏鼠标显示解决方案汇总
- 5wordpress如何备份数据库
- 6电脑截图的6种方法 六种实用截图技巧分享
- 7mysql怎么恢复刚删除的表数据
- 8wordpress网站的cdn怎么设置
- 9电脑屏幕黑屏但有图标怎么办 黑屏显示图标解决方法一键恢复
- 10wordpress用的什么编程语言
- 11192.1681.1登录页面 192.168.1.1登录官网
- 12帝国cms怎么加自定义页面
- 13谷歌浏览器在线浏览入口 谷歌浏览器在线观看网页
- 14redis和数据库数据不一致怎么解决
- 15wordpress怎么设置菜单
- 16oracle数据库如何启动
- 17wordpress如何设置默认文章分类
- 18电脑怎么连接wifi 轻松连接wifi的详细步骤分享
- 19mongodb创建的数据库在哪里
- 20老旧电脑定时关机:低配置设备的资源占用优化方案
- 21oracle数据库触发器在哪
- 22oracle数据库用的是什么语言
- 23夸克B站大片在线 夸克b站国产大片免费在线播放
- 24oracle数据库在哪里打开
- 25笔记本电脑怎么开机 笔记本开机步骤及注意事项
- 26谷歌浏览器在线浏览入口 谷歌浏览器在线使用网页版
- 27wordpress如何备份
- 28redis是做什么的
- 29高端建站如何打造兼具美学与转化的品牌官网?
- 30零日漏洞防御:实时监控CVE与沙箱分析
